Judgment text excerpt
The Supreme Court upheld the decision of the High Court which remitted the matter for further inquiry regarding the termination of a teacher's service. The Court found that the termination lacked a valid inquiry as required by law, and while agreeing with the need for further inquiry, it modified the order to allow a retired District Judge to conduct the inquiry instead of forming a new committee. The appeal was dismissed, maintaining the reinstatement of the teacher under suspension pending inquiry.
